Agatha finds murder wherever she goes--even on a trip to a remote island in the South Pacific. She meets a happy and attractive honeymooning couple about whom she gets an odd feeling. Upon returning home, she finds that a woman was found floating in a river in her wedding gown and the police think it is suicide--but Agatha knows better! 213 pages. 8.5 x 5.75 inches.
